My goal was to make the site feel like scrolling through a social media feed, where each section acts like its own post and gives users a sense of control and familiarity.  creating meaningful design requires understanding your audience’s habits and expectations. This was something I tried to keep at the center of my approach with every interaction on the page. I want the interaction to emulate how people use platforms like Instagram or TikTok; quick, intuitive, and driven by touch and motion. I also included a scroll-up button in every section, allowing users to return to the top easily. This feature wasn’t just for navigation; it reinforced the core concept of influence by mimicking real behaviors on social media. Although these interactions work for the overall function of the site and user navigation, they are aslo meant to create a sense of immersion for the user on their personal social media platforms.
